Funk dance originated in 1960s, with BPM below 120 beat, and Chinese translation is "funk music". Funk dance is also a kind of music originally belonging to blacks. Electric bass plays a very important role in Funk dance music, and its chords and rhythms have become the backbone of Funk. Funk dance was very popular in the 1970s and 1980s. Due to the integration with other music, the current Funk has undergone some mixed-race changes in speed and music creation. Because Funk's music tastes too typical and strong, there is no popular trend at present, and it only appears in a few music works.

The word Funk literally means music with emotion and rhythm in English. It originated in the 1960s and is a kind of popular music created by black people. At first glance, it is similar to R&; Rhythm and blues music is somewhat similar. The biggest feature of funk music is that bass occupies a heavy proportion in its music, which is almost the leader of the whole music. In addition, most of Funk's lyrics are exaggerated and rude, which is easy to impress people! Funk music originated in the 1960s, but it really became popular in the 1970s. After 1980s, due to the fusion of disco music and electronic synthesis music, Funk gradually gained some advantages in speed and music content.

Blues music is a musical style created by black people living in America in a difficult life. It originated in the Mississippi River Delta, originated in the early 20th century, and served as a labor horn for people in the early days. Bruce was mainly a vocal narrative at first, and then accompanied by musical instruments. It has made great contributions to jazz, rock music, country music and western music.

The Formation and Characteristics of Blues

In the 1920s, Bruce rose gradually with his unique lyrics, harmonious rhythm and melancholy melody. Blues music contains a lot of poetic language, repeated over and over again, and then ends with a decisive line. Melody is based on chords, with I, IV and V as the main chords and 12 as the mode. In the melody, the third, fifth and seventh notes on the main theme are lowered by a semitone, which makes people feel bittersweet and sad.

Although the lead singer is the key in blues music, the improvisation of musical instruments is also very wonderful. Musicians can transcend the boundaries of chords and play freely. In addition to the melancholy melody, it also includes the scraping sound of the knife and the use of the slider, as well as the humming sound imitating the lead singer.
